  <dc:title>Particulars and conditions of sale: Business premises and Portholme common rights to be sold by Dilley &amp; Son at The George Hotel by direction of the trustees under the will of the late T. F. A. Burnaby, Esq. </dc:title>
  <dc:description>Lot 1: Brick and slate dwelling house containing a general shop fronting the High Street and tenanted by Mr. W. B. Bell at an annual rent of £15. Copyhold of the Manor of Brampton. 
Lot 2: Portholme Common Rights (19 cows and 28 1/2 sheep to Brampton Manor; 2 cows and 2 sheep to Brampton Prebendal Manor and 2 cows and 2 sheep freehold). 
The Right Honourable Earl of Sandwich purchased Lot 2 for £100. </dc:description>
  <dc:date>23 July 1900</dc:date>
